嵌入式内存数据库存储与索引算法研究的中期报告_第1页
嵌入式内存数据库存储与索引算法研究的中期报告_第2页
嵌入式内存数据库存储与索引算法研究的中期报告_第3页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

嵌入式内存数据库存储与索引算法研究的中期报告本文将对嵌入式内存数据库存储与索引算法进行中期报告,包括研究背景、研究内容、已经取得的进展以及下一步的研究计划。一、研究背景随着嵌入式系统应用的不断拓展,内存数据库逐渐成为一种重要的数据存储方式。嵌入式内存数据库是指运行在嵌入式系统中的、基于内存的数据库系统,它的优点是高速度、低能耗和高可靠性,尤其适用于一些对数据访问速度要求非常高的场景。嵌入式内存数据库的一个重要组成部分就是存储和索引算法。二、研究内容本课题的研究内容主要围绕嵌入式内存数据库的存储与索引算法展开,具体包括以下几个方面:1.基于哈希表存储与索引算法的研究2.基于树结构存储与索引算法的研究3.基于内存映射文件存储与索引算法的研究4.基于压缩存储和解压缩算法的研究三、已取得的进展目前已经完成了对哈希表、树结构、内存映射文件等存储及索引算法的研究,并初步实现了相关算法的原型系统。1.哈希表存储与索引算法的研究通过对哈希表存储和索引算法的研究,我们实现了一种基于哈希表的嵌入式内存数据库系统,并在一些实验场景下进行了测试和性能评估。实验结果表明,基于哈希表存储算法的嵌入式内存数据库系统具有较高的插入和读取性能,但是在涉及到大规模数据查询时,索引的空间占用成本相对较高。2.树结构存储与索引算法的研究我们在本阶段进一步探讨了树结构存储和索引算法的实现,并通过改进B+树的方式,实现了一种高效的索引结构。实验结果表明,基于这种索引结构的嵌入式内存数据库系统,在查询密度较高的场景下具有较好的性能表现。3.内存映射文件存储与索引算法的研究本节研究了一种基于内存映射文件的嵌入式内存数据库系统,该系统通过将数据存储在内存中,并将内存映射到文件中进行持久化存储,实现了高速访问和数据持久化的双重目的。实验结果表明,基于内存映射文件存储和索引算法的嵌入式内存数据库系统在处理大规模数据时具有明显的性能优势。4.压缩存储和解压缩算法的研究本阶段研究了多种压缩算法,并将其应用于嵌入式内存数据库系统中,实现了良好的性能表现。实验结果表明,基于压缩存储和解压缩算法的嵌入式内存数据库系统在存储空间占用方面具有较大的优势,并在读取性能方面也有一定的提升。四、下一步研究计划下一步我们将进一步深入探讨压缩存储和解压缩算法,将其与哈希表、树结构、内存映射文件等不同存储和索引算法进行综合比较,并研究如何进一步提升嵌入式内存数据库的性能和可靠性。同时,在压缩存储算法方面,我们还应该进一步研究不同算法在不同应用场景下的表现,找到最适合嵌入式内存数据库的压缩算法;在存储算法方面,我们还应着重研究数据密集型应用,找到更加高效的存储方式

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论